Abstract
A method, a computing system and a computer program product are provided. A computing system identifies elements within a collection of medical documents. The elements include patients, adverse events and medical drugs. The medical documents are analyzed by the computer system to determine associations between the identified medical drugs and corresponding identified adverse events. The identified elements and the determined associations may be encoded as features by the computing system. The computing system identifies portions of the medical documents as containing the identified elements and the determined associations. The computing system generates a classification model based at least on the encoded features associated with the identified portions for identifying medical case safety reports within medical documents. The classification model is applied to a new document to determine a classification of the new document with respect to a medical case safety report.
